Job description
Job purpose

This function supports the quality department and AWT’s overall business performance objectives through fulfillment of quality control and assurance activities, primarily on all factory projects executed by the welding and machining departments. This role is primarily based at one of the Two Roads entities - Applied Welding Technology factory based in Kempton Park but may seldom require client or supplier site visits. The incumbent will be reporting to the QA Manager and will be responsible for the Welding Coordinator.

Duties and responsibilities
  • Ensuring that quality requirements as prescribed by customers or relevant specifications are always satisfied.
  • Assurance and continuous improvement regarding compliance to customer quality requirements, and those of relevant specifications and standards.
  • Effective coordination of inspection and NDT personnel and activities.
  • General support with factory activities as guided by management.
